Many sample packs require hours of additional mixing, equalization, and compression to sound professional. Make Pop Music designs their products to be "mix-ready." This means the frequencies are already balanced, the dynamics are controlled, and the sounds are engineered to fit together seamlessly right out of the box. For independent artists working without a professional mixing engineer, this saves time and dramatically elevates the final quality of the master recording.

Use a high-quality brickwall limiter during the mastering stage to bring your track up to commercial loudness standards (typically targeting between -9 to -6 LUFS for streaming platforms). make pop music poptopia
